Real-time typing status with JavaScript Data API
Use the TalkJS JavaScript Data API to subscribe to real-time typing indicators with automatic timeout handling for more accurate UX.
Technical Writer at TalkJS
Use the TalkJS JavaScript Data API to subscribe to real-time typing indicators with automatic timeout handling for more accurate UX.
Learn how to build a custom inbox with real-time updates using TalkJS conversation subscriptions in the JavaScript Data API.
Improve brand consistency in user communications with a custom sender address for email notifications.
Build real-time chat with TalkJS Core. The package is now stable and available via @talkjs/core on npm.
Access and manage real-time chat data with TalkJS. Build custom chat UIs using the Realtime API or @talkjs/core package.
TalkJS Chat UI Components are now in preview—fully customizable, production-ready, and easy to use with any frontend framework.
Find out how FrostyWave is empowering young women to grow into their best selves with the TalkJS chat API.
Real-time chat translation reduces language barriers and improves global communication. Learn how to set up real-time message translation for your site or app with TalkJS.
Discover the best white-label chat solutions with this expert guide. Learn benefits, key features, and explore top platforms to save time and costs.
Is Ably right for your app? Explore its pros and cons, pricing, and 7 top Ably alternatives for chat and real-time in-app messaging.
Forwarding a message is a quick and easy way share information. This guide shows you how to add a forward message feature to your TalkJS chat.
This guide will show you how to add tabs to your inbox UI, which allow your users to easily switch between chats.